2nd October 2010 - Elm Park Championship Show
Judge - Sue Heard
1st in A

What a cracking round Sharon. This team came into the ring meaning business and produced very accurate, precise heelwork losing only 1¼ pts and followed by ¾ on retrieve and just ½ on pick-up on the A recall. All topped off with just a ½ in Scent. I always feel that the smooth coated breeds have to work that much harder in h/w as there is no coat to hide minor loss of position, but Kicker certainly held his position today. Well done on your last A win, good luck in B and C
